NITDA Launches Taskforce to Drive Nigeria’s Sovereign Cloud Implementation
The National Information Technology Development Agency (NITDA) has inaugurated the National Sovereign Cloud Initiative Implementation Taskforce (NSCIITF) to coordinate the implementation of Nigeria’s sovereign cloud framework.
The agency said the taskforce would serve as the principal multi stakeholder mechanism for driving the National Sovereign Cloud Initiative (NSCI), marking a shift from policy and framework development to coordinated implementation.
According to NITDA, the initiative is designed to strengthen Nigeria’s digital sovereignty by developing a secure, resilient and competitive cloud and digital infrastructure ecosystem.
The agency said the NSCI would also strengthen the protection of critical digital assets while promoting innovation, indigenous capacity, private-sector investment and access to global technology.
The inauguration follows the development of regulatory, technical, assurance and investment instruments underpinning the initiative. These instruments provide the framework for cloud adoption, data governance, infrastructure assurance, technical standards and investment in Nigeria’s cloud and data-centre ecosystem.
NITDA said the NSCI-ITF would coordinate the implementation of the instruments and address cross-cutting challenges that could hinder the initiative.
Its key priorities include regulatory alignment, institutional coordination, operationalisation of the NSCI instruments and implementation monitoring.
The taskforce will also support the development of indigenous capacity and the mobilisation of private investment into the country’s cloud and data-centre sector.
The Federal Government expects the initiative to expand domestic cloud and data centre capacity, increase local participation and attract sustainable investment, while positioning Nigeria as a trusted destination for cloud and digital infrastructure in Africa.
Nigeria’s sovereign cloud push has gathered momentum over the past two years as the government seeks greater control over data and increased domestic digital infrastructure.
In February 2025, NITDA announced plans to finalise a data classification framework that would require certain categories of data to remain within Nigeria. The agency also inaugurated a Technical Working Group that month to develop a national cloud infrastructure strategy and support the attraction of hyperscale investments.
In August 2025, the agency advanced efforts to increase access to locally anchored cloud services, while the Federal Government subsequently announced plans to work with major technology companies and hyperscalers to establish hyperscale data centres in Nigeria under its broader Coud First policy.
On August 5, 2026, NITDA signed key regulatory instruments for the National Sovereign Cloud Initiative, including the National Cloud Computing Guideline, National Cloud Technical Guideline, National Digital Infrastructure Assurance Framework and National Cloud Investment Strategy.
The Federal Government on August 18 also unveiled the National Digital Cloud Policy, with a target of attracting $750 million in private investment over the next 24 months for cloud and data-centre infrastructure.
The latest taskforce inauguration therefore represents another step in the government’s effort to move Nigeria’s sovereign cloud agenda from policy development to implementation.
Private sector investment in the sector has also continued to grow amid increasing demand for locally hosted digital services.
In May 2026, Kasi Cloud unveiled the first phase of a planned 100 megawatt data centre in Lagos, describing the project as part of efforts to expand Nigeria’s domestic cloud infrastructure and reduce dependence on offshore services.
The company said the facility could help retain a greater share of the estimated $850 million Nigerian businesses spend annually on foreign cloud infrastructure while strengthening the country’s capacity to support cloud computing, data-intensive services and emerging technologies.
